Winning the Battle Against Cybercrime: Strategies for Software Security

Introduction to Cybercrime in the Gaming Industry

Overview of Cybercrime Threats

Cybercrime poses significant threats to the gaming industry, impacting both developers and players. He faces risks from various malicious activities, including hacking and data breaches. These incidents can lead to financial losses and damage to reputation. Security measures are essential to mitigate these risks. Protecting sensitive information is crucial. The industry must prioritize cybersecurity to maintain trust. After all, trust is everything in business. As threats evolve, so must the strategies to combat them. Continuous vigilance is necessary.

Impact of Cybercrime on Game Developers

Cybercrime significantly affects game developers, leading to financial and operational challenges. He may experience direct losses from theft of intellectual property and sensitive data. Additionally, the costs associated with recovery and legal actions can be substantial.

Key impacts incluee:

  • Revenue loss due to downtime
  • Increased cybersecurity expenditures
  • Damage to brand reputation
  • These factors can hinder growth and innovation. Developers must allocate resources to enhance security measures. This investment is crucial for long-term sustainability. After all, security is an ongoing process. The stakes are high inward this competitive market.

    Importance of Software Security

    Software security is critical in the gaming industry, as it protects sensitive data and intellectual property. He must implement robust security protocols to prevent breaches. The financial implications of inadequate security can be severe.

    Key reasons for prioritizing software security include:

  • Safeguarding user information
  • Maintaining brand integrity
  • Reducing potential legal liabilities
  • Investing in security measures can enhance customer trust. Trust is vital for customer retention. Moreover, proactive security can lead to cost savings in the long run. Prevention is always better than cure.

    Common Types of Cyber Attacks

    Malware and Ransomware

    Malware and ransomware are prevalent threats in the digital landscape, targeting both individuals and organizations. These malicious software types can lead to significant financial losses. He may face costs related to data recovery and system restoration.

    Common impacts include:

  • Loss of sensitive data
  • Operational downtime
  • Reputational damage
  • Understanding these threats is essential for effective prevention. Prevention saves money and resources. Regular updates and security protocols are vital. Security is a continuous process. Awareness is the first step.

    DDoS Attacks

    DDoS attacks overwhelm a network by flooding it with traffic, rendering services unavailable. This disruption can lead to significant financial losses for businesses. He may incur costs related to downtime and recovery efforts.

    Key consequences include:

  • Loss of revenue during outages
  • Damage to customer trust
  • Increased operational expenses
  • Mitigating these attacks requires robust security measures. Prevention is more cost-effective than recovery. Regular monitoring is essential for early detection. Awareness is crucial for all employees.

    Phishing and Social Engineering

    Phishing and social engineering are deceptive tactics used to manipulate individuals into revealing sensitive information. He may receive fraudulent emails or messages that appear legitimate. These attacks can lead to identity theft and financial loss.

    Common techniques include:

  • Spoofed emails requesting personal data
  • Fake websites mimicking trusted sources
  • Phone calls impersonating legitimate organizations
  • Awareness is crucial for prevention. Knowledge is power in cybersecurity. Regular training can help identify threats. Trust your instincts when in doubt.

    Building a Robust Security Framework

    Implementing Secure Coding Practices

    Implementing secure coding practices is essential for developing resilient software. He must prioritize security throughout the development lifecycle. This approach minimizes vulnerabilities and reduces the risk of exploitation.

    Key practices include:

  • Input validation to prevent injection attacks
  • Proper error handling to avoid information leaks
  • Regular code reviews to identify weaknesses
  • These measures enhance overall software integrity. Security should be a fundamental consideration. Investing in secure coding saves costs in the long run. Prevention is always more effective than remediation.

    Regular Security Audits and Assessments

    Regular security audits and assessments are vital for identifying vulnerabilities within a system. He should conduct these evaluations periodically to ensure compliance with security standards. This proactive approach helps mitigate potential risks and enhances overall security posture.

    Key components of effective audits include:

  • Reviewing access controls and permissions
  • Assessing network security configurations
  • Evaluating incident response plans
  • These practices lead to informed decision-making. Knowledge is essential for risk management. Continuous improvement is necessary for robust security. Awareness can prevent costly breaches.

    Utilizing Encryption and Data Protection

    Utilizing encryption and data protection is essential for safeguarding sensitive information. He must implement strong encryption protocols to prevent unauthorized access. This practice not only protects data but also enhances customer trust.

    Key benefits include:

  • Mitigating risks of data breaches
  • Ensuring compliance with regulations
  • Preserving brand reputation
  • Investing in encryption is a sound financial decision. Security is an ongoing commitment. Awareness of data protection is crucial. Knowledge empowers better security practices.

    Employee Training and Awareness

    Creating a Security-Conscious Culture

    Creating a security-conscious culture is vital for any organization. He should prioritize employee training to enhance awareness of cybersecurity threats. Regular training sessions can significantly reduce the risk of breaches.

    Key components of effective training include:

  • Identifying phishing attempts
  • Understanding data protection policies
  • Reporting suspicious activities
  • Empowered employees are the first line of defense. Knowledge is essential for prevention. A proactive approach saves costs in the long run. Awareness fosters a secure environment.

    Regular Training Programs

    Regular training programs are essential for enhancing employee awareness of cybersecurity risks. He should implement these programs to ensure that staff can recognize potential threats. Continuous education helps mitigate the risk of data breaches.

    Key elements of effective training include:

  • Simulated phishing exercises
  • Updates on security policies
  • Best practices for data handling
  • Informed employees contribute to overall security. Knowledge is a powerful tool. Regular training fosters a proactive mindset. Awareness can prevent costly incidents.

    Simulating Cyber Attack Scenarios

    Simulating cyber attack scenarios is crucial for preparing employees to respond effectively to real threats. He should conduct these simulations regularly to assess readiness and identify weaknesses. This hands-on approach enhances understanding of potential vulnerabilities.

    Key benefits include:

  • Improved incident response times
  • Enhanced teamwork during crises
  • Increased awareness of security protocols
  • Realistic scenarios foster critical thinking. Practice makes perfect in security. Employees gain confidence through experience. Awareness leads to better decision-making.

    Leveraging Technology for Enhanced Security

    Using Firewalls and Intrusion Detection Systems

    Using firewalls and intrusion detection systems is essential for protecting sensitive data from unauthorized access. He must implement these technologies to create a multi-layered security approach. Firewalls act as barriers, filtering incoming and outgoing traffic.

    Key advantages include:

  • Blocking malicious traffic
  • Monitoring network activity
  • Alerting to potential threats
  • These systems enhance overall security posture. Prevention is better than cure. Regular updates are necessary for effectiveness. Awareness of threats is crucial.

    Adopting AI and Machine Learning Solutions

    Adopting AI and machine learning solutions enhances security by automating threat detection and response. He can analyze vast amounts of data quickly. This capability allows for identifying patterns indicative of cyber threats.

    Key benefits include:

  • Real-time threat analysis
  • Reduced response times
  • Improved accuracy in identifying risks
  • These technologies adapt to evolving threats. Innovation is key in cybersecurity. Investing in AI is a strategic decision. Awareness of advancements is essential.

    Implementing Multi-Factor Authentication

    Implementing multi-factor authentication significantly enhances security by requiring multiple verification methods. He can reduce the risk of unauthorized access to sensitive information. This approach adds an extra layer of protection beyond just passwords.

    Key advantages include:

  • Increased security for user accounts
  • Mitigation of identity theft risks
  • Compliance with regulatory requirements
  • Adopting this technology is a prudent decision. Security is a shared responsibility. Awareness of best practices is essential. Trust is built through robust security measures.

    Future Trends in Cybersecurity for Gaming

    Emerging Threats and Challenges

    Emerging threats and challenges in cybersecurity require constant vigilance and adaptation. He must be aware of evolving tactics used by cybercriminals. New technologies, such as AI, can be exploited for malicious purposes.

    Key concerns include:

  • Increased sophistication of attacks
  • Targeting of personal data
  • Exploitation of gaming platforms
  • Staying informed is crucial for effective defense. Proactive measures can mitigate risks. Awareness leads to better preparedness.

    Innovations in Security Technologies

    Innovations in security technologies are essential for enhancing cybersecurity in gaming. He should consider adopting advanced solutions like behavioral analytics and blockchain. These technologies can provide real-time threat detection and secure transactions.

    Key innovations include:

  • AI-driven security systems
  • Enhanced encryption methods
  • Decentralized data storage solutions
  • Investing in these technologies is a strategic move. Security is a critical investment. Awareness of new tools is vital. Knoqledge leads to better protection.

    Collaboration Between Developers and Security Experts

    Collaboration between developers and security experts is crucial for enhancing cybersecurity in gaming. He must ensure that security considerations are integrated into the development cognitive operation. This partnership fosters a proactive approach to identifying vulnerabilities.

    Key benefits include:

  • Improved software resilience
  • Faster response to emerging threats
  • Enhanced user trust and satisfaction
  • Working together leads to better outcomes. Teamwork is essential for success. Awareness of security issues is vital. Knowledge sharing strengthens defenses.